Jaerv is on a U.S. tour, and if you're lucky enough to be close to Chicago's Swedish American Museum (www.swedishamericanmuseum.org), among other places, prepare to be seduced by the melodic tunes of this award-winning group. 
The Swedish quintet presents extroverted, vigorous and heartfelt folk music with influences from both jazz and pop music. Together, the five members create a homogeneous, vivid sound which has established Jaerv on the folk music scene as well as in many other forums. Rooted in several different musical traditions, Jaerv offers a varied stage performance where vocal, five-voiced tunes blend in with energetic dances and free improvisations. Jaerv has done several tours in the U.S., played live at BBC Scotland and performed twice at the biggest folk festival in northern Europe, Celtic Connections in Glasgow.
